Spencer's Pilots - Season 1

Season 1
Episodes

The Drone
This time Spencer Parish and his pilots are involved in a case of industrial espionage. A drone (a radio-controlled airplane) which was developed by Cat Atkins, an old friend of Spencer's, falls in the hands of two employees of Atkins' who have stolen the airplane and put it for the highest bidding as a deadly weapon. This situation endangers the lives of Spencer's pilots.

The Prisoner
A seemingly routine flight carrying convicted murderer Gordon Locke and the deputy sheriff escorting him from northern California to imprisonment becomes a hazardous one for Cass and Stan when the 'deputy" proves to be Locke's confederate who has engineered an escape plot that unfolds after takeoff. When the plane crash lands, Stan finds himself stranded and with a sprained ankle.

The Code
Annette Collier's, an industrialist's daughter, anticipated flying lesson with Cass Garrett becomes a kidnapping-extortion nightmare when one of her father's employees hijacks the airplane. The only clue to the whereabouts of Cass's hijacked plane is a jumbled radio message Stan (Todd Susman) believes is in code. The abductors are demanding US$600.000 from her father, Herbert Collier.

The Crop Duster
A scheming crop duster (Cameron Mitchell) hires Cass to fly one of his planes. Little does he know that our boy is on assignment by the government to see if he is doing something illegal (of course, he is) behind that crop-dusting front.

The Matchbook
Half a dozen fishing trips Cass, Stan and an advertising man have taken to a mountain lake prove to be the cover for an espionage plot that endangers the pilots' lives and threatens to blow up a top-secret experimental fuel plant.

The Hitchhiker
Stan and Cass manage to convince Spencer to work with them in the acquisition of a "bargain": an old twin-engine propeller. Nevertheless, when the two friends see their new purchase, they suffer another disappointment: the old airplane is in a deplorable state. Lest Spencer's reaction, Stan and Cass decide to take the plane to the mechanic Wig Wiggins, even at the cost of interrupting his vacation, to tidy it up a bit. En route to Spencer Aviation, Cass and Stan help Susan, a pregnant hitchhiker, search for her husband, who works in the oil fields.

The Search
The brave survivor of a desert plane crash tests her mettle as well as that of Spencer, Cass and Stan when the burning heat and their Injuries combine to jeopardize their lives.

The Hunted
Cass, accompanied by Stan, substitute temporarily for a friend as a helicopter pilot for tourists at San Pedro port. One day, Marie, a young woman climbs aboard as passenger and once in flight she beseeches that Cass and Stan land at sea upon his grandfather's yacht. After their refusal, Marie proceeds to explain her situation. She is Marie Delagar, the granddaughter of a man sought by hired killers and asks Cass and Stan to get him out of the country.

The Sailplane
After serving 26 years in prison, a demolition expert sets about the task of killing the man whose testimony helped to put him behind bars. Two explosions at Spencer Aviation have the look of sabotage. Someone is out to get Spencer. This is deduced from the fact two explosions rip part of the Spencer Aviation facilities in a short period. In addition, there is a suspicion that a bomb may be rigged to Spencer's sailplane.

The Explosives
Willie Hunt, a destitute pilot suffering from blackouts, defies his doctor's orders and volunteers to help Spence (Gene Evans) transport a shipment of high explosives. Befriending the old pilot who is suffering a serious ailment puts Cass in a precarious position when the older man has a blackout while flying the deadly shipment.
